An interesting little mantid-fly I spotted on a walk.
A mantid fly isn't a mantis, but it is an example of convergent evolution. They are lacewings that developed raptor claws like a mantis and some have even adopted the bodyshape and coloration of a wasp (wasp-mimic). Wild little insect.
